Just one year after her breakout debut, Megan Moroney cements her country star status with Am I Okay?, a confident follow-up of heartbreak, punch, and pluck. As on 2023s Lucky, the Savannah native reveals her fondness for breakup ballads, dishing out heartsick tales that are both relatable and quietly clever. Advance singles like "No Caller ID" and the poignant "28th of June" led the way, but it was the buzzy alt-rock sendoff "Indifferent" that made the biggest waves with a fan base who have referred to Moroney as the "emo cowgirl." Working quickly with a winning formula, she made Am I Okay? with returning producer Kristian Bush, co-writing all 14 tracks with a rotating crew of top-shelf Nashville songsmiths. Other highlights include the hooky country pop charmers like "Man on the Moon" and the title cut with its shoutable, lovestruck refrain "Oh my God, am I okay?" ~ Timothy Monger
